Table of contents
Open Table of contents
はじめに
この記事は人間が書いています
やったこと
- Manus契約した
- フリープランでもある程度できそうだった
- 盆栽した
- CorvusSKKの設定の続きをした
- アズサ絆99到達した
やりたいこと
- ブルアカ絆計算MCPサーバー
- CorvusSKK設定XML生成ツール
- Claude Code Hooks 設定
- CorvusSKK設定完成
ブルアカ絆計算MCPサーバー
たとえば自然言語で「XXの絆ランクを99から100まで上げるのにあと何個贈り物が必要?カフェタッチは毎日2回だけ」 と聞いたら、結果が出力されるものがほしい
(当たり前だが)現時点でのClaude Sonnet 4は算出してくれなかった
既存のツールは全てボタン操作したりテキスト入力しないといけなくて大変
参考リンク
- https://bluearchive.wiki/wiki/Affection
- https://bluearchive.wiki/wiki/Cafe
- https://bluearchive.wiki/wiki/Lesson
Claude Code Hooks 設定
huestatus での活用を考えるならこうなるのかな?
- PreToolUse
- Runs after Claude creates tool parameters and before processing the tool call.
- 必要なし
- Runs after Claude creates tool parameters and before processing the tool call.
- PostToolUse
- Runs immediately after a tool completes successfully.
- 成功
- 緑点灯
- 失敗
- 赤点灯
- 成功
- Runs immediately after a tool completes successfully.
- Notification
- Runs when Claude Code sends notifications.
- 青点灯?
- Runs when Claude Code sends notifications.
- Stop
- Runs when Claude Code has finished responding.
- 赤系統ゲーミング点灯
- 赤系統の色で変色しながら光り輝く
- 赤系統ゲーミング点灯
- Runs when Claude Code has finished responding.
CorvusSKK設定XML生成ツール
最初の設定さえしてしまえば後は触ることはない とはいえ
コアな層の利用のみ想定しているのか設定用GUIが全然ユーザーフレンドリーではない。
キー1,2、動作1,2、表示1,2など、「なにが設定できるのか」が全然わからない。
キー0に至っては全部仮想キーでしか書かれていない。
文字と仮想キーで分けるのもよくわからない。
そんならAIで自分が使いやすい設定UIを生成して、XMLに転記してダウンロードしてしまえばいい、と考えた。